Can you get a key made for a door lock without a key?

In most situations a locksmith will be able to create a key for a lock, even when there isn’t one to copy. There are two main ways in which a locksmith can make a key from lock.

Can a locksmith make a key from a broken key?

While broken keys can be copied, you need to take into consideration how badly damaged the key actually is, as the key is an exact duplicate of what is available to be copied. A professional locksmith would measure the cuts on the key and cut the key to code.

Can a key cutter cut a broken key?

Can you cut a key from a broken key? It is possible, as long as the parts are available and parts of the key are too damaged, the locksmith will need all the broken pieces though. They will be able to find the correct key blank and cut a new key that can be used in the existing lock.

What’s the best way to remove a broken door key?

Turn the cylinder until the door is locked or unlocked. Insert the broken handle portion of the key as a guide. Slide the handle portion of the key into the lock until it reaches the broken segment. You will want to see where the large groove on the side of the key is located. This is the best spot to insert your extractor tool.
